Output 44ece62893065b4a72de884662169f79740f57995b9c679aaded51d76c0ce31c:97

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 176f382c06cc48a45279c906e0932c733f4c5c8a
address
bc1qzahnstqxe3y2g5neeyrwpyevwvl5chy2mx2w9j
transaction
44ece62893065b4a72de884662169f79740f57995b9c679aaded51d76c0ce31c